		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I was on a Webinar recently and discovered a way to prioritize the work that needs to be done.</p>
<p>Basically you split your to do list into 4 columns</p>
<p>1. not important/not urgent &#8211; delegate or bin it<br />
2. not important/urgent &#8211; delegate it<br />
3. important/not urgent &#8211; complete these items second<br />
4. important/urgent &#8211; complete these items first</p>
<p>columns 1 and 4 should only be dealt with once.<br />
columns 3 and 4 are your income producing activity.</p>
